(NSPR)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of -$0.16, beating the consensus estimate of -$0.1836 by 12.85%. Revenue figures were not disclosed for the quarter. In response to the earnings announcement, the stock rose approximately 2.33%, reflecting investor relief from the narrower-than-expected loss.

The company’s primary focus remains on commercializing its CGuard™ stent system for carotid artery disease and advancing its pipeline in embolic protection and stroke prevention. During the quarter, management emphasized disciplined cost management, leading to a net loss that was roughly 13% better than analyst expectations. Operating expenses were likely tightly controlled, as the EPS beat suggests lower than anticipated R&D or SG&A outflows. However, without revenue details, the underlying top-line momentum remains unclear. InspireMD has historically relied on product sales from its stroke prevention portfolio, and any revenue growth may be influenced by hospital ordering patterns and international market expansion. The margin profile continues to reflect early-stage commercialization, with gross margins potentially constrained by lower production volumes and regulatory costs. Overall, the operational execution in Q1 may signal that the company is nearing a trajectory of narrower losses as it scales its core offerings.

During the earnings call, management may have reiterated expectations for gradual revenue growth driven by increased adoption of the CGuard system in both U.S. and European markets. The company’s strategic priorities likely include securing additional regulatory clearances, expanding its sales force, and advancing clinical studies to support differentiated clinical outcomes. Risk factors include ongoing cash burn—the company may need to access capital markets if revenue growth is slower than anticipated. Additionally, competitive pressures from established players in the neurovascular and carotid stent space could limit market share gains. InspireMD also faces foreign exchange and reimbursement risks in international jurisdictions where healthcare budgets are under pressure. Investors should watch for updates on hospital contracts and any new clinical data that may support broader label claims. The absence of revenue disclosure in Q1 may raise questions about top-line traction, and management might address this in subsequent filings.

Analysts following InspireMD may view the earnings surprise as a sign of improving operational control, though most will remain cautious until revenue trends become more visible. The lack of revenue data limits the ability to assess top-line momentum, which is critical for a pre-revenue or early-revenue stage company. Investment implications for NSPR hinge on whether the company can convert its pipeline progress into sustainable sales growth. Key catalysts to watch include the next quarterly report—where revenue might be disclosed—and any announcements regarding U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) decisions on new product approvals. For now, the EPS beat provides a short-term tailwind, but the stock’s valuation may remain tied to execution milestones rather than bottom-line surprises.
